Ninja Legends API
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
wobm 6a2e2a42a5 0.0.3-fix1 3 weeks ago
examples 0.0.3-fix1 3 weeks ago
playninjalegends 0.0.3-fix1 3 weeks ago
.gitignore 0.0.3-fix1 3 weeks ago
LICENSE Initial commit 1 month ago
README.md 0.0.3-fix1 3 weeks ago
setup.py 0.0.3 3 weeks ago

README.md

Ninja Legends API

Not related to or with playninjalegends.com.

Installation

Download the repository or clone with git

git clone https://git.teknik.io/wobm/playninjalegends

Change directory to the cloned repo,

cd playninjalegends

Using pip,

pip install -e .

Example Usage

Examples are in examples/ directory.

Changlog

All notable changes to this project will be documented in this section.

[0.0.3-fix1] - 2021-12-28

Changed

  • user param added to avoid creating a new instances, this also make username and password optional when instantiate the NinjaLegendsAPI class
  • Character.ID renamed to Character.cid

[0.0.3] - 2021-12-26

[!!!!!!!] BREAKING CHANGES [!!!!!!!!!]

  • Following the trend for the API, main class instantiation are changed to use username and password as parameter. Look at examples/ for more details.

Added

  • Christmas2021Event 2021 seasonal event
  • Partial CharacterService apis
  • storage.enemies and storage.missions

Changed

  • BattleSystem and HuntingHouse to conform with new API update

Fixed

[0.0.2] - 2021-12-22

Added

  • HuntingHouse

Fixed

  • BattleSystem hash param

[0.0.1] - 2021-12-20

Added

  • Basic feature such as BattleSystem and SystemLogin